[2.0.43] Electromagnetic plants having larger fluid storage

Post by Timeania »

I build some Quantum Processor production on Aquilo and noticed that that the hot Fluoroketone still disappears in the UI even though I have no Output pipe connected. After some testing it looks like the Electromagnetic plants have a large internal buffer. Way more than the 400 fluid units it displays.
I also tested it on Processing unit production where the same thing happens.
I'm not sure if this behavior is intended or not but it is quite confusing.

I also tested if other buildings store more Fluid then they display in the GUI but they don't show the same behavior.

Re: [2.0.43] Electromagnetic plants having larger fluid storage

Post by Rseding91 »

Thanks for the report however this is working correctly. They have pass-through pipes built into them.
